What is Belarusian Ruble (BYR)

The Belarusian Ruble (BYR) is the official currency of Belarus, a country located in Eastern Europe. The currency symbol for the ruble is Br, and it is subdivided into 100 kopecks. The Belarusian Ruble has been in use since 1992, following the country's independence from the Soviet Union. The ruble has undergone several changes, including redenominations and reforms, to stabilize its value amid economic fluctuations.

The exchange rate of the Belarusian Ruble can be affected by various factors, such as inflation, economic policies, and the geopolitical situation in the region. As of recent times, the BYR has been relatively volatile, often leading to significant variations in its value against other currencies, including the Nigerian Naira (NGN). What is Nigerian Naira (NGN)

The Nigerian Naira (NGN) is the official currency of Nigeria, Africa's most populous country. The naira was introduced in 1973 to replace the pound sterling, and its symbol is ₦. The naira is further subdivided into 100 kobo. Like the Belarusian Ruble, the Naira's value can be influenced by a number of economic factors, including inflation rates, trade balances, and government policies.

Nigeria's economy is heavily reliant on oil production, which plays a significant role in determining the value of the Naira. Changes in global oil prices can impact Nigeria's foreign exchange reserves and, consequently, the Naira's exchange rate. The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N) plays a critical role in managing the currency, implementing policies that can affect the exchange rate.
